Pakistan ahead of India in Asia Cup: Sarfraz
0
SHARES
11
VIEWS
Share on FacebookShare on TwitterShare on WhatsApp

POBNEWS24,Dhaka, Sep 3, 2022 : India and Pakistan will meet in the most interesting and high voltage match in the first round of the main phase of the upcoming Asia Cup. On August 28, in the second match of the series in Dubai, the discussion-predictions are high on the match of these two arch-rivals. This time Pakistan’s former captain Sarfraz Ahmed joined that team.

According to Sarfaraz, Pakistan will go ahead against India as they have a good idea of ​​the conditions and ground in the UAE.

This year the Asia Cup was supposed to be held in Sri Lanka. But due to political unrest in the country, the Lankans did not have the courage to host the Asia Cup at home. Therefore, the 15th edition of the Asia Cup will be held in the United Arab Emirates. However, Sri Lanka is the host of the Asia Cup.

 

Pakistan has a lot of experience with UAE conditions and wickets. Apart from the matches in three formats in the desert country, Pakistan has a lot of experience in playing Pakistan Super League (PSL). So with enough knowledge about the conditions and the wicket, Babar Azma will be the one to take the lead in the match against India.

Sarfraz, the captain of the Pakistan team who won the ICC Champions Trophy in 2017, said, ‘The first match of any competition decides the course of the tournament. Our first match is against India. Our morale will be very high in this match. Because in the last encounter we lost to India at this venue. ‘

Pakistan defeated India by 10 wickets in the Super Twelve match of the T20 World Cup in the United Arab Emirates last October. Pakistan set the precedent of defeating India for the first time in any World Cup tournament.

However, due to experience, Pakistan will be ahead, said Sarfraz, ‘Pakistan knows well about these conditions and fields. We have played many PSL matches here, many of our home series matches here. India have also played IPL here, but they don’t have as much experience as us in these conditions. ‘

Pakistan pacer Shaheen Shah Afridi played a big role with the ball in the match that defeated India in the last Twenty20 World Cup. Sarfaraz said that Afridi will be needed by the team in the Asia Cup match as well. Afridi is not playing in the ongoing ODI series against the Netherlands due to injury. He said, ‘Getting Afridi fit is important for Pakistan. He will have a big role. Indians are playing very good cricket now though. But we are also playing well, especially in the shorter version. ‘
